Edward's Escape: The Labyrinth of Echoes

In the heart of the ancient kingdom of Eldoria, where the air was thick with the scent of blooming linden trees and the whisper of forgotten legends, there lived a young man named Edward. His life had been one of quiet solitude until the fateful day when the Crystal Symphony of Creation was brought to his attention.

The Crystal Symphony was a collection of ancient crystals, each pulsating with its own unique energy, said to be the heart of the world. According to the old tales, when the symphony was complete, it would restore balance to the land, but when the crystals were scattered, chaos reigned. Edward, driven by a desire to save his village from the ravages of war, decided to embark on a perilous journey to retrieve the missing pieces.

His first quest led him to the Whispering Woods, where the trees themselves seemed to hold secrets, and the air was thick with the echoes of long-forgotten melodies. Edward discovered the first piece of the symphony, a crystal that sang of lost love and eternal longing. As he held it, he felt a surge of determination and a strange connection to the crystal's energy.

The next piece was hidden deep within the Caverns of Shadows, a place where light could barely penetrate. Edward navigated through the dark corridors, guided by the faint glow of the crystal and the distant echoes of his own heartbeat. The caverns were filled with creatures both fearsome and gentle, each with its own tale to tell. He encountered a dragon that spoke in riddles, a pack of wolves that seemed to understand his plight, and a waterfall that sang of sorrow and joy.

The third piece was hidden within the Tower of Whispers, a structure that seemed to be made of the very fabric of time. Edward had to decipher the riddles inscribed upon the tower's walls, each one a puzzle of history and prophecy. As he solved the riddles, he learned more about the world's past and the true nature of the Crystal Symphony.

By the time Edward reached the Labyrinth of Echoes, the fourth and final piece of the symphony was within his grasp. The labyrinth was a maze of shifting walls and mirrors, each corridor echoing with the voices of the past and the fears of the future. It was here that Edward faced his greatest challenge.

As he wandered through the labyrinth, he realized that the echoes were not just sounds but memories, the collective consciousness of the world. He heard the cries of the lost, the laughter of the happy, and the silent despair of the forgotten. The labyrinth tested not only his intellect but his courage, his heart, and his resolve.

In the heart of the labyrinth, Edward encountered a mirror that showed him his reflection, but it was not a true reflection. Instead, it showed him his deepest fears and darkest thoughts. He saw the fears of losing his friends, the doubts about his abilities, and the regret over past mistakes. The mirror was a guardian, a test of character, and Edward knew that if he were to succeed, he must face these fears head-on.

In a moment of clarity, Edward made a decision. He chose not to run from his fears but to confront them. He spoke to the mirror, acknowledging his fears and embracing his vulnerabilities. The mirror responded with a gentle smile, and the echoes of the labyrinth softened, allowing Edward to continue.

As Edward reached the center of the labyrinth, he found the final piece of the Crystal Symphony. The crystal glowed with a brilliance that outshone the sun, and it resonated with a melody that seemed to weave through every fiber of his being. He held it in his hands and felt the symphony's power surge through him, filling him with a sense of peace and purpose.

But as he held the crystal, Edward realized that the symphony was not just about restoring balance to the land. It was also about understanding the balance within himself. He knew that he had to share this power, to use it to help others, and to become a bridge between the world's needs and his own.

With the final piece in hand, Edward returned to his village, where he found his friends and family waiting with bated breath. He shared the Crystal Symphony with them, and together, they began the process of restoring balance to Eldoria.

In the end, Edward learned that the true strength of the Crystal Symphony lay not in the power of the crystals themselves but in the courage and determination of those who wielded them. His journey had changed him, and he knew that he would never be the same.

As the village began to heal, Edward stood on the hilltop, watching the sunset. He looked out over the land he had fought to protect and realized that the Crystal Symphony was not just a tale of ancient magic but a story of love, sacrifice, and the enduring power of hope.
